KATHMANDU: The Nepal Stock Exchange (NEPSE) index rose by 30.75 points, closing at 2,631.14, marking a 1.18% increase.

A total of 319 companies saw 29,738,139 shares traded across 68,112 transactions, amounting to Rs 920.31 crore in total turnover.

While the Trading sector index fell by 0.10%, all other sectoral indices showed gains.

The Financial sector led with a 5.17% rise, followed by Life Insurance at 4.35%.

Other sector movements included:

  • Banking: +0.29%

  • Development Banks: +0.90%

  • Hotels & Tourism: +1.20%

  • Hydropower: +1.18%

  • Investment: +0.80%

  • Manufacturing & Processing: +0.96%

  • Microfinance: +1.38%

  • Mutual Funds: +0.10%

  • Non-life Insurance: +1.33%

  • Others: +1.23%

Notably, Community Microfinance Financial Institution Ltd., Guras Finance Ltd., Panchakanya Mai Hydropower Ltd., Peoples Power Ltd., and Tehrathum Power Company Ltd. hit the positive circuit limit.

On the downside, Khanikhola Hydropower Ltd. saw the largest decline of 4.76%.

In terms of trading volume and turnover, Himalayan Bank Ltd. Promoter shares recorded the highest activity with 14,06,217 shares traded, valued at Rs 166.50 crore.
